Video converter IC LT9211C for MIPI, LVDS, etc.
LT9211C_U2Q07CEN / LT9211C_U2Q07CAN(Lontium Semiconductor)
Supports mutual conversion between MIPI, LVDS, and TTL! Bridge IC that achieves up to 4K resolution.
The LT9211C from Lontium Semiconductor is a video bridge chip that flexibly converts between different formats such as MIPI DSI/CSI-2, dual-port LVDS, and TTL (RGB). It supports high-resolution output of up to 4K@30Hz. In addition to simple video format conversion, it also integrates features such as "2-port MIPI/LVDS repeater functionality" with up to 12.5dB of input equalization and programmable pre-emphasis, as well as "switching" and "splitting" functions. By enabling signal attenuation correction and flexible signal distribution on a single chip, it significantly enhances the design freedom of circuit boards for products that incorporate cameras and displays.

basic information
- Model number: LT9211C_U2Q07CEN (for consumer use) / LT9211C_U2Q07CAN (for automotive use) - Input interface: MIPI / LVDS / TTL - Output interface: MIPI / LVDS / TTL - Supported resolution: Up to 3,840×2,160 @30FPS (within pixel clock range of 6.25MHz to 297MHz) - Key features: Transmitter/Receiver (MIPI DSI, CSI, Dual-Port LVDS, TTL), 2-Port MIPI/LVDS repeater function, MIPI/LVDS switch/splitter function - Control interface: I2C (100kHz, 400kHz Slave) - Input voltage: 1.8V, 3.3V - Operating temperature: Consumer use (LT9211C_U2Q07CEN): -40 to +85℃, Automotive use (LT9211C_U2Q07CAN): -40 to +105℃

Applications/Examples of results
It is widely adopted in various electronic devices that incorporate cameras, displays, and image processing units. Models compatible with automotive standards are also available in the lineup. - Mobile devices and cell phones - Tablets and laptops - Digital cameras and camcorders - In-vehicle displays and in-vehicle camera systems - Security cameras and various monitoring systems
